FFmpeg
|
fmtconvert.h
Go to the documentation of this file.
void(* int32_to_float_fmul_scalar)(float *dst, const int *src, float mul, int len)
Convert an array of int32_t to float and multiply by a float value.
Definition: fmtconvert.h:38
void(* float_interleave)(float *dst, const float **src, unsigned int len, int channels)
Convert multiple arrays of float to an array of interleaved float.
Definition: fmtconvert.h:83
Definition: fmtconvert.h:28
void(* float_to_int16_interleave)(int16_t *dst, const float **src, long len, int channels)
Convert multiple arrays of float to an interleaved array of int16_t.
Definition: fmtconvert.h:69
void ff_fmt_convert_init(FmtConvertContext *c, AVCodecContext *avctx)
Definition: fmtconvert.c:79
void ff_fmt_convert_init_arm(FmtConvertContext *c, AVCodecContext *avctx)
Definition: fmtconvert_init_arm.c:36
void(* float_to_int16)(int16_t *dst, const float *src, long len)
Convert an array of float to an array of int16_t.
Definition: fmtconvert.h:53
external API header
void ff_float_interleave_c(float *dst, const float **src, unsigned int len, int channels)
Definition: fmtconvert.c:60
void ff_fmt_convert_init_x86(FmtConvertContext *c, AVCodecContext *avctx)
Definition: fmtconvert_init.c:116
void ff_fmt_convert_init_altivec(FmtConvertContext *c, AVCodecContext *avctx)
Definition: fmtconvert_altivec.c:159
void float_interleave_noscale(float *dst, const float **src, long len, int channels)
Definition: fmtconvert.c:108
void ff_fmt_convert_init_mips(FmtConvertContext *c)
Definition: fmtconvert_mips.c:333
struct FmtConvertContext FmtConvertContext
Generated on Mon Nov 18 2024 06:51:55 for FFmpeg by 1.8.11